The late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. made a remarkable speech about the great dreams he had for America shortly before He was assassinated. He was a human rights activist, who galvanized the black community in United States of America to believe that they can become all that God created them to be in the land of the free. This famous statement was made more than fifty (50) years ago today. For the first time in the history of America, a black man became the president. Many more blacks have held very high-profile positions in all facets of the human endeavor in America.

As the head of the family, it is very important for you to understand the place of dreams in the administration of your family kingdom. The picture you form in your mind is as important as the events and manifestation that you see outside. Your dream is as powerful as your life. This is why the Scriptures tell us that as a man thinks in his heart so is he (Pro.23:7). This means that as it is in your dream so shall it be in reality.
